Neck pup for strat: ssl-1 —> ?
Hi,
I’ve got a MIM strat that has ssl-1/1/5 in them and they sound good. A colleague gave me a prs silver sky for a few days and I was surprised it’s not lightyears away, but there is a three dimensionality in the tone, a woody component - particularly on the neck which I care about most. A smack when you pluck a string and some extra sparkles on top. In terms of sustain and harmonics the are equals, but I was wondering if I could replace the neck to get it closer into that territory. The silver sky has 63/64 pups and the ssl 1 is a 50s so my hope is that a 60s pup could do the trick - at least good enough for me;-). So maybe an antiquity 1/2, maybe the suhr landaus, i read also other custom vintage winders (lollar, fraylin, ...) to which i am not opposed to.
The acoustic base sound is slightly different, the prs is more resonant and more full bodied, but the electric sound is soo close, i hope somwthing can be done... apart from that i am happy with an ok middle and great bridge pup.
